Don't burn out your LEDs! Learn how much resistance to add in series.
In this video tutorial we simulate an LED with a current limiting resistor.
So I'm just gonna drag an LED and drag it onto my workbench, and a resistor. Hook them up with a wire. Lets drag a voltage source on and make it a 5 V voltage source and hook up the wires. I'm going to add a couple of named nodes. Call this one A, and this one B just so I can visualize my output a little better later.
Then I go to my simulate tab and click on A and B so I can see what the value is at those nodes. Then click on the DC solver and see you have real values. I also want to see the current going into my LED here because that tells me how bright its gonna be, and I see I have about 28mA which is a bit too bright. Hit Esc to hop out of simulation mode, and lets make the resistor a little bigger. Let's make the resistor a little bigger. Then hit F5 to rerun the last simulation, and now its about 15 mA which is pretty good. And that's how you do it, that's how you simulate an LED with a current limiting resistor.
